Product Assurance Engineer
Our client, Ireland's largest space-related company and a global leader in inertial sensor technology, is seeking a talented Product Assurance Engineer to join their dynamic team.
In this key role, the successful candidate will be the primary point of contact for all product assurance and quality-related aspects of the project.
The ideal candidate will bring a strong manufacturing background and hands-on experience in electrical or mechanical systems.
Job Responsibilities:- Serve as the primary point of contact for all quality-related matters on the project.
- Develop and manage product assurance documentation to ensure compliance with customer requirements and seamless execution.
- Oversee manufacturing processes to ensure alignment with the company's quality policy and project product assurance standards.
- Organize and lead product assurance reviews at critical project milestones.
- Manage non-conformances and oversee reviews to ensure proper resolution.
- Develop, update, and maintain quality procedures.
- Establish and maintain comprehensive configuration records.
- Ensure traceability of design changes throughout the development and implementation phases.
- Conduct hardware inspections and compile detailed quality inspection reports.
- Facilitate customer visits and lead quality audits.
